got an install comeing in for a cd player. i cant find any wireing diagram for acura legend with bose. i didnt think acura came with bose but there is bose all over the interior. any help? 12volt, installz, installdr only show non amped.

I hope you are using wiring harness. If you are using Metra product it will be the 70-1720 harness. There is one a 70-1720 premium harness (I don't remember the model number of it) with RCA input if the headunit you are installing has front and rear RCA output. Make the job a lot easiler. You will need to power up the factory amp (blue white wire). If you need to get to the factory amp it is located behind the left rear seat with the car forward facing.

You need to trigger the factory amp to get the sound to back speaker. If I remember correctly only rear speaker are run by the factory amp.

Run new speaker wire the the rear speaker. Its a very easy car to do. A few bolts holding the rear seat together only.
